New Release Spotlight Featuring: Rick Frank


JAZZ CD COVER CD Title: Brookline, Summer

Year: 2006

Record Label: Decker Creek Records

Style: Contemporary Jazz

Musicians: Rick Frank (drums) Bruce Abbott (sax) Jeff Galindo (trombone) Dan Greenspan (acoustic bass) Brad Hatfield (piano) Jim Robitaille (guitar) Mark Snyder (acoustic bass) Pat Stout (trumpet) Bill Vint (sax)

Tracks: Thursday's Theme, Brookline Summer, If I Should Lose You, Acrisius' Daughter, Adagio, Dark Tunnel, She's Flirtin' in the Church, Tickle Bug

Biography: The music of Decker Creek's latest release, Brookline, Summer, spans a wide spectrum of jazz, from the earlier days of bebop with Jeff Galindo's Tickle Bug, to the more contemporary sound of Mark Snyder's arrangement of his tune Acrisius' Daughter. Nine tracks in all, some with that "full horn section" sound.
